Why Does Electrical Tape Come Loose? The #1 Mistake DIYers Make

It's frustrating. You finish an electrical repair, wrap everything neatly with tape, and feel satisfied. But weeks later, you notice the tape has loosened, its end curling away from the wire. What went wrong?

Many blame the tape immediately. However, the real issue usually happens much earlier - at the selection stage. The number one mistake isn't poor application; it's choosing the wrong adhesive insulation tape for the specific job.

The Core Problem: Three Critical Selection Errors

1. Choosing the Wrong Type for the Environment

Not all electrical insulation tape types perform equally under different conditions. Using standard electrical PVC insulation tape in high-temperature environments is a common error. While PVC works well for general indoor wiring, it begins to fail when temperatures exceed 80°C. In engine compartments or near heating elements, PVC softens, loses its grip, and eventually slides off.

For these scenarios, you need high-temperature alternatives like PET or polyimide tapes. Choosing the right type means matching the tape's capabilities to your environment.

3. Ignoring Thickness Requirements

Thin tape might seem easier to work with, but thickness below 0.1mm often fails to create a secure bond. Ultra-thin varieties (around 0.055mm) simply don't have enough surface area for proper adhesion and can't withstand vibration or movement.

Proper thickness ensures the tape conforms to surfaces and maintains constant pressure. For most electrical applications, you need tape that's substantial enough to handle real-world conditions.

Beyond Selection: Application Matters Too

Even with the right tape, poor technique causes failures. The most common application errors include:

Failing to clean surfaces of dust, oil, or moisture

Not using the overlap method (each wrap should cover 50% of the previous layer)

Stretching the tape too tightly, which creates constant tension

Not applying enough layers for mechanical strength

FAQ: Your Electrical Tape Questions Answered

Q1: Can I use regular electrical tape for outdoor projects?

Standard PVC tape degrades in sunlight and moisture. For outdoor use, choose a UV-resistant black insulation tape or specialty outdoor-rated adhesive insulation tape. These are formulated to withstand weather conditions without loosening.

Q2: How long should electrical tape typically last?

Quality tape should maintain its adhesion and insulation properties for years. However, in high-temperature or high-moisture environments, even the best electrical PVC insulation tape may need replacement sooner. Regular inspection is key.

Q3: Why does my tape feel less sticky than expected?

This could be due to age, poor storage, or inferior adhesive quality. Quality adhesive insulation tape should feel consistently tacky. If it doesn't stick firmly when first applied, it's likely compromised.
